A LARGE BAITONG-MOUNTED HUANGHUALI TWELVE-FOLD SCREEN
18TH/19TH CENTURY
Each rectangular panel finely carved with central hollow frame bordered at the top and bottom with narrow reticulated panels of confronting archaistic dragons, above large square panels of shou medallions flanked by further archaistic dragons and key-fret over the shaped aprons of confronting dragons, the feet and hinges mounted in baitong, the end panels with similar openwork borders at the outer edges, the hollow frame now with calligrapy in cursive script
127 in. (322.6 cm.) high, 294 in. (746.8 cm.) wide
Provenance
Sotheby's New York, 19 September 2001, lot 204
